Regarding Spirit Airlines’ checked baggage rules, the airline uses a piece-based policy with weight and size limits imposed on passengers.
The baggage allowance offered on Spirit Airlines flights
The number of bags included in the checked baggage allowance on flights marketed and operated by Spirit Airlines depends primarily on the fare chosen by the passenger when booking their flight. Here are the rules:
– Spirit First: This fare allows for one checked bag.
– Value & Premium Economy: Up to 5 bags can be checked for a fee.
Weight and dimensions: The maximum weight allowed for each checked bag with Spirit is 22.5 kg.
Regarding dimensions, passengers are allowed to board with luggage that does not exceed 162 inches or 158 cm (all dimensions combined, including handles and wheels).
Spirit Airlines charges a fee for checked baggage
This is true, but it only applies to Value and Premium Economy fares.
The amount of the checked baggage fee is calculated based on the passenger’s booked itinerary. However, it is generally estimated at:

Shipping costs for sports equipment on Spirit Airlines
Certain sports equipment is accepted as checked baggage on Spirit Airlines flights for a fee. For example: Surfboards: $75; Golf Clubs: $100.
Other sports equipment is accepted for checked baggage subject to certain conditions, within the permitted baggage allowance.
Add baggage to a Spirit Airlines flight booking
Purchase excess baggage: For any excess weight or dimensions, Spirit charges an additional baggage fee. You can purchase excess baggage online and receive a discount of up to 30%.
It is important to note that oversized or overweight baggage checked in and placed in the holds of Spirit Airlines must not weigh more than 45 kg or measure 203 cm.
Spirit Gold members and Spirit Travel More Mastercard Primary Cardholders are entitled to check one piece of luggage even if travelling with the Value fare or Premium Economy.
